Using the Phonebook

This section briefly describes basic phonebook operations. For more
information about using the phonebook, see page 71.
Shortcut: To open your phonebook from the home screen, press
S up or down.

Storing a Picture for Caller ID
Note: This option is not available for entries stored on the SIM card.
You can store a picture for a phonebook entry. The picture displays
when you receive calls from the entry.
